| Manufacturer | Omron |
|---|---|
| Product Line | CS1 |
| Part Number | CS1W-AT032 |
| Weight | 3.00 lbs (1.36 kg) |
| Input Channels | 3–4 channels |
| Type | Multi-Channel Analog/Temperature Input Module |
| Resolution | 16-bit high-accuracy input |
| Accuracy | ±0.1% of full-scale |
| Sampling Time | Configurable, 100 ms minimum |
| Diagnostics | Error detection per channel |
| Power Consumption | 5 V DC, approx. 400–500 mA |
| Operating Temperature | 0 to 55°C |
| Storage Temperature | −20 to 75°C |
The Omron CS1W-AT032 is an efficient multi-channel analog and temperature input module within the CS1 series. This unit supports the connection of 3 to 4 channels, enabling a versatile range of applications. Its impressive resolution of 16 bits allows for precise measurements, while a stated accuracy of ±0.1% of the full scale ensures reliable data under various conditions. The device features configurable sampling times, with options starting at a minimum of 100 milliseconds, allowing customization based on specific operational requirements.
Each channel in the CS1W-AT032 module comes with built-in diagnostics that facilitate error detection, contributing to the module's overall integrity and reliability. Powering this unit requires a supply of 5 V DC, with current consumption estimated between 400 to 500 mA, which is efficient for its class. The module is designed to operate optimally within temperatures ranging from 0 to 55 degrees Celsius, making it suitable for many industrial environments. For storage purposes, it can withstand temperatures as low as -20 degrees and as high as 75 degrees Celsius.
